Flowered Boots~

Off to Grandma's
For a three month, or forever-stay,
Mama's lost
On the far side of the moon,
Daddy's gone away..

Little girl dreams fit just fine
In a small suitcase,
Fears are tucked in coat-pocket
Along with cookie-crumbs.

Beautiful red haired princess
Waits in flowered boots,
Wistful at her tender age,
What will tomorrow bring...
'Will Mama ever act like Mama used to'..
'Will Santa know where to find me'..
Tiny piece of precious heart
Bows and curls in self-protection.

Morning grows older
As she waits..
In flowered boots.
